I’m having twins, can I still have a 3D/4D scan?
Yes, 3D/4Ds can still be performed on multiples but we do advise coming before 25 weeks as space can get quite limited with more than one baby. It is not usually possible to see both babies in the same image area. There is no extra charge for a twin scan, but we do advise you note it to us when booking your appointment.
